Java Programming

Unlock Your Java Development Potential with Our Up-skilling Program - Learn Fundamental OOP Concepts, Core Java Syntax and Libraries, GUI Development with JavaFX, Multi-threading and Concurrency, Database Connectivity and Web Development with Java.

Things you will learn

  • Start by learning fundamental OOP concepts
  • Learn Core Java syntax and libraries
  • Learn how to create graphical user interfaces (GUIs) using JavaFX.
  • Write concurrent programs in Java and understand the principles of multi-threading.
  • Understand Database connectivity using JDBC and other libraries
  • Develop web applications using Java and its framework
  • Build logic and language proficiency to learn advance concepts in technical arena
  • Solve real life problems using Java programming and Understanding Control Flow.
Join Course

Key Highlights

  • Exclusive access to LMS Portal
  • More than 16 hours of training
  • Study on mobile or laptop
  • Live or recorded sessions
  • Dedicated mentorship assistance
  • Hands-on project experience on Industrial projects (1 minor+1 major)
  • Regular Doubt Clearing Sessions
  • Internship opportunity
  • Recognized certifications on completion

Java

Program curriculum

Module 1 - Introduction and basics of Programming

  • Overview
  • Environment Setup
  • Basic Syntax
  • Datatypes
  • Variable Types
  • Operators

Module 2 - Decision Making, loop control, Methods, Arrays and Strings

  • If Statement
  • If-else
  • if...else if...else Statement
  • Nested if Statement
  • Switch Statement
  • While loops
  • For loops
  • Do While loops
  • Methods

Module 3 - Arrays and Strings

  • Arrays(1D, 2D... nD)
  • Strings"

Module 4 - Object Oriented Programming(OOPS) Part 1

  • Introduction to OOPS
  • Classes & Objects
  • Constructor
  • Getters and setters
  • Access Modifiers
  • Static Keyword
  • This Keyword
  • Static blocks

Module 5 - Object Oriented Programming(OOPS) Part 2 and Collections Framework

  • Inheritance
  • Polymorphism
  • Super keyword
  • Final keyword
  • Abstraction
  • Interface Concept
  • Class vs Abstract class vs Interface
  • Share-ability level
  • Collections Framework

Module 6 - Multithreading

  • Multithreading in java

Module 7 - Exception handling

  • Exception handling

Module 8 - Intro to Swing Framework and project building

  • Introduction to Swing Framework
  • Digital Clock Project
  • Tic Tac Toe Game
Download Brochure

Advance plans

Choose your plan of action. Grow and ace with us.

Java [Self Paced]

5700

 

  • ✅ Self Paced Learning Course for Java
  • ✅ Start by learning fundamental OOP concepts
  • ✅ Learn Core Java syntax and libraries
  • ✅ Learn how to create graphical user interfaces (GUIs) using JavaFX.
  • ✅ Write concurrent programs in Java and understand the principles of multi-threading.
  • ✅ Understand Database connectivity using JDBC & other libraries
  • ✅ Develop web applications using Java and its framework
  • ✅ Intern with us on live projects.
  • ✅ Hands-on projects to apply what you have learned and develop your skills in a real-world setting.
  • ✅ Get certified with us and stand out in the job market
  •  
  •  
  • Have a coupon code?
×

Contact Details

 

 
 
 
 

Total Amount

 

Capstone projects

Undergo practical learning and work on real time projects

Creating a Hello World Program
Building an Interactive UI
Implementing topics in the curriculum in live project building session
Working on App UX

Certification

For your dedication and commendable efforts to learning, for completion of the training as well as the projects accurately and within the timelines given, you earn industry-recognized certifications.

Who provides the certification?

On successful completion of your program, you are eligible to receive a certificate of completion from Skill Vertex

How long is the certification valid for?

By taking an upskilling program with SkillVertex and completing your program, you get your certification which has validity of a lifetime.

How can I avail my certificate?

After completion of your program of entire training module and assessments, you are eligible to obtain your certificate from SkillVertex.

What are the available modes of payment?

As a user, you can avail a the payment mode of your choice. The available modes are: UPI, debit/credit card, No cost EMI, Netbanking/Mobile banking.

What is the duration of the programs?

When enrolling into SkillVertex's training upskilling programs, you are associated with us for a duration of 2 months. Where as, with SkillVertex's Advance Upskilling programs, you are associated with us for a duration of 5 months.

Who will I be mentored by?

At SkillVertex, you are mentored by industry experts who have been/are working in the industry for a decent time and have a strong grasp in their domain of expertise. The process is tailored to provide concept clear training and practical hands-on learning during your upskilling journey.

Is there any option of easy monthly installments to avail my program?

With No cost EMI as a mode of payment, you can easily avail the same if you qualify a basic eligibility criteria.